Foreign traders are storing natural gas under Ukraine. European underground natural gas storage facilities are 94% full. Ukraine does not plan to import gas this winter, it has been filling its stores to meet its needs. 

In Feb 2022 Russia captured Kupyansk without a fight. Ukraine got it back a year ago. Russia is trying to get it back and is failing. “Russia is using Storm Z penal units-made up of prisoner recruits -at the Kupyansk front, according to Ukrainian commanders. Some of the units were so poorly equipped that only one out of three soldiers carried a rifle, with others expected to pick up the weapons of fallen comrades or to capture them, said a Ukrainian battalion commander on the Kupyansk front who goes by the call sign Phoenix.” One of the recently captured Russian soldiers was convinced he was saving Ukraine by fighting Americans who were occupying it. 

In Kupyansk, municipal crews are mowing lawns and picking up leaves because, war or no war, it is their city and they will keep it clean. 

The Russian navy had its worst day since Ukraine sunk the Moskva. Russia's Defense Ministry said ten cruise missiles and three naval drones attacked Sevastopol. Videos and pictures show Sevastopol's drydock area engulfed in flames, with the Minsk Ropucha-class large landing ship and Rostov-on-Don Kilo-class attack submarine believed to have been damaged.

Russian vessels will no longer approach Ukraine’s southern coast. The most valuable ships have been relocated far, far away. Russian ships are great targets. Russian ships are valuable targets. Russia regularly uses its Black Sea Fleet to launch cruise missiles and to enforce a naval blockade of southern Ukrainian ports vital for Kviv's exports.

And the best news, finally another animal story. Scotland has a new bear. A Scottish zoo gave a home to a bear rescued from Ukraine. He’s getting a new home at Five Sisters Zoo in West Calder, West Lothian. The zoo is seeking donations from the public to pay about £200,000 for Yampil's new enclosure. A rescue operation took Yampil from Ukraine to Poland and then to Belgium, where he is temporarily being held in the Natuurhulpcentrum animal shelter.
